Description Jesse Keating 2007-09-28 21:29:08 UTC
In 0.6.5 the message received from the VPN host would show up in an inotify like
bubble.  However in 0.7 that isn't happening.  The message is being received, I
can see it in the logs like this:

Sep 28 17:26:10 localhost NetworkManager: <info>  Login Banner:
Sep 28 17:26:10 localhost NetworkManager: <info> 
-----------------------------------------
Sep 28 17:26:10 localhost NetworkManager: <info> 
==============================#015#012#011Red Hat Inc#015#012Unauthorized access
prohibited#015#012 Violators will be
prosecuted#015#012==============================
Sep 28 17:26:10 localhost NetworkManager: <info> 
-----------------------------------------

It would be neat if it showed up like before.

Comment 1 Dan Williams 2007-10-01 18:35:45 UTC
Fixed in SVN r2917 and later.
